On April 9, Tesla announced it will open a new Megafactory in Shanghai’s Lingang area that will have an initial production capacity of 10,000 Megapack battery systems per year, or almost 40 GWh worth of energy storage. Construction will begin in Q3 2023, and production will start in Q2 2024, according to the announcement on the signing ceremony in Shanghai. Megapacks produced at the Shanghai Megafac...
